I devised clam song at a summer solstice songshare event on June 20, 2026. It was one of the first songshares I went to and I was worried that I didn't bring a potluck dish, so during a break in the event I tried to think of a song to share instead. I wanted to make a happy song about nature as that seemed to fit the theme of things and what I wanted to contribute to the event.
I thought of the phrase "happy as a clam" and while it seemed a bit on the nose I thought I'd roll with it. Clams are naturally very water oriented and I thought I'd try to find similes that felt good and corresponded to other basic elements (oak tree for earth, fire for itself, a song on the breeze for wind (and because I like songs about songs)).
